
Dealing with corrosion in the well with corrosion inhibitors
Downhole corrosion is one of the most important problems facing the oil and gas industry. By using various methods such as selecting appropriate materials, surface coating, use of corrosion inhibitors and cathodic protection, the corrosion rate can be significantly reduced. A better understanding of corrosion mechanisms and the development of new technologies can help improve efficiency and reduce costs in this industry.

Corrosion management
Corrosion management is an action to organize corrosion activities and its control methods that has gained a special place in various industries in recent years. With the increasing development of corrosion prevention technologies, the selection of appropriate methods for corrosion control in a specific unit, the need to implement a comprehensive and well-written program called corrosion management, seems essential. Corrosion management is a set of methods and solutions that are applied in a system to prevent corrosion in order to optimize corrosion control methods economically.
